Former Holy Cross pastor could get parole in six months

The Rev. Joseph Hughes, former pastor of Holy Cross Church in Rumson, was sentenced to five years in prison on Friday and ordered to repay the $2 million he was convicted of siphoning from church funds. More...

George J. Betz Mr. Betz, 85, of Shrewsbury, died May 31 at Riverview Medical Center, Red Bank. Born in Jersey City, he resided in Wayne and Toms River for 20 years before moving to Shrewsbury.
